It's official: Nobody likes Colin Kaepernick.

E-Poll Market Research polled 1,100 Americans and discovered San Francisco 49ers quarterback Colin Kaepernick is the most disliked player in the NFL.

Of the 1,100 participants, 29 percent marked "disliked a lot" in response to Kaepernick, who has repeatedly made headlines for his silent protests against social injustice during the national anthem. Compare that to just two years ago when a similar poll found only six percent marked "disliked a lot," and it's easy to see his popularity has rapidly declined.

Behind Kaepernick in the "disliked a lot" category was Jameis Winston at 22 percent, Ndamukong Suh at 21 percent, Tom Brady at 13 percent and Ben Roethlisberger at 10 percent.

It's clear Kaepernick's protest against social injustice has negatively impacted his popularity, but according to the NFL star, his stance is about more than just football.

"I am not going to stand up to show pride in a flag for a country that oppresses black people and people of color," he said after the game. "To me, this is bigger than football, and it would be selfish on my part to look the other way. There are bodies in the street and people getting paid leave and getting away with murder."
